Engine:
It is not the numbers matching motor. The original owner had problems with a shop in Wilson NC. He took the car in to have some heads and intake installed. Ever since, he had been having problems with the head gaskets leaking water. Long story short, after 3 times with the heads off and still with problems he brought the car to me. Upon taking the intake off I saw it had a blown head gasket, so after taking the heads off I found the problem. All the head bolt holes on one side had heli coils in them and the other side had a couple also. There were three or four that were sticking up higher than the block surface. So this is how I ended up with the car. I bought it and had a block that I put together for it. The build is as follows. cat stock stroke crank, .020 over JE pistons, stock reconditioned rods, DLS 218/218 hyd. roller cam with thrust kit, Comp. roller lifters, hardened push rods and Gn1 roller rockers, H/D timing cover , Champion Iron heads with their intake, ported dog house and 70mm t/body, RJC pulley kit, TE52 turbo, 50lb injectors, PTE front mount, BGC cold air intake, translator with MAF, stock replacement left side manifold, 3 inch ext. gate down pipe with a PTE waste gate, 3 inch BGC exhaust with flowmaster and a stock radiator. Trans. was rebuilt sometime ago not sure when. I think all that was really done to it was a harded stator and shift kit with the rebuild. It also has a 9.5 vigalantie lockup convertor.
